A startling vulnerability has emerged within the Aviatrix Controller, tracked as CVE-2024-50603, with a severity score of 10/10. This flaw poses a significant risk by allowing unauthenticated attackers to inject arbitrary code with high privileges, compromising the robustness of cloud-based networks. The issue stems from improper neutralization of user-supplied input, highlighting the ever-present dangers in the increasingly interconnected cloud ecosystem. Although a patch was issued in December to address this, detailed information and proof-of-concept (PoC) exploit code were only recently released. Vulnerability Exploitation in the Cloud
Despite the patch being available, threat actors swiftly took advantage of the public disclosure, targeting Amazon Web Services (AWS) cloud environments to deploy cryptocurrency miners and backdoors. Wiz Research has documented successful exploitations across various cloud environments. This revelation has sent shockwaves through the cloud security community, especially since the Aviatrix Controller’s high privileges within AWS environments significantly amplify the risks involved. Once an attacker gains access, the potential for deploying malicious payloads or conducting espionage activities multiplies, prompting urgent calls for comprehensive security assessments. Although no lateral movement beyond initial access has been observed to date, the potential for such actions remains a critical concern. Mitigation and Next Steps
The vulnerability impacts Aviatrix Controller versions 7.x prior to 7.1.4191 and 7.2.4996. Organizations using these versions should immediately update their systems to mitigate the risk of this critical remote code execution (RCE) flaw.
